Solution for 6x+15y=12 equation:


Simplifying
6x + 15y = 12

Solving
6x + 15y = 12

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-15y' to each side of the equation.
6x + 15y + -15y = 12 + -15y

Combine like terms: 15y + -15y = 0
6x + 0 = 12 + -15y
6x = 12 + -15y

Divide each side by '6'.
x = 2 + -2.5y

Simplifying
x = 2 + -2.5y
